Ignacio's Answer is great and helped me find the files containing certain text. The only issue I was facing was that when running this command all the files would be listed, including one where the pattern did not show up.
No such file or directory This is what I see alongside files that do not contain the pattern.
If instead you add
-s to the command, as in:grep -lr 'text pattern' ./ -s ; grep -lr 'text pattern' [PATH DIRECTORY] -s is used, it will only show you which files contain the pattern.
Similarly if
grep -nr 'text pattern' ./ -s ; grep -nr 'text pattern' [PATH OF DIRECTORY] -s command is used it prints the file plus the line number, and occurrence of the pattern.
